Cleveland, Ohio – Senior center Isaiah Johnson (Cincinnati, Ohio) was named Mid-American Conference East Division Player of the Week for the third time this season, the league office announced. In addition, Johnson was named the Zips' Student Athlete of the Week, presented by the University of Akron, on Feb. 13.
Johnson had a huge week for the Zips, leading Akron to its 21st win for the 12th-straight season. Johnson opened the week in the national spotlight, draining the game-winning jumper at the buzzer for a 65-63 win over Ball State. He was featured No. 8 on ESPN SportsCenter's Top Plays of the Night.
Against Ball State on Tuesday, Johnson scored a team high 20 points on 9-of-16 (.563) shooting from the floor and added a 2-of-4 (.500) effort from the free throw line while grabbing nine rebounds (five off. and four def.). Johnson also had a steal.
In Friday's 87-76 road win over Eastern Michigan, Johnson was on of five double-digit scorers with a second-best 17 points. He shot 5-of-9 (.556) from the field and added a 7-of-9 (.778) performance from the charity stripe. Big Dog pulled down five rebounds (three off. and two def.) and dished out five assists.
For the week, Johnson averaged 18.5 points per game (37) while shooting 56.0 percent from the field (14-of-25) and 69.2 from the free throw line (9-of-13). He grabbed 7.0 rebounds per game (14), while adding 2.5 assists (5) and 0.5 steals (1).
